I have the 85 gsl-se guages from them although didn't get them from ebay got them from there website(www.streetracerparts.com). Install was easy, just have to be careful when pulling the needles of the old faces, otherwise you just unscrew the old faces and screw the new ones down, you will have to remove would I figured was like a backlight bulbs to run the power wires for the faces to the controler, but I figured you wouldn't need them anyways, as the new faces are reverse indiglow. I could take pics if you wanted to see what they look like, I haven't used them yet, car isn't complete, but they are installed. Install went easy.

I wired mine into the stock dimmer switch. There is already a power and ground right in there, it works great. DOesnt blow any fuses.
Mounting tips: you have to cut a bit of the aluminum behind the plate, becasue the top mounting bracket goes back too far. Mine is just resting in there, pressed between the back plate of the dash and the plastic cover.
I had to be really careful when putting the plastic cover back on, it kept popping the **** out of place. But i got it back in eventually. I think it looks really smooth, nearly stock.

I got mine as a gift..... so they were free. Yeah mine came with a dimmer switch.... You will have to wire it up so it does come on with the lights, not hard, but I don't think you could run if off the stock dimmer alone. Plus the dimmer they sent me has another switch on it for blue and green. Does it work? no really just makes the lights dimmer, seeing is how the numbers are in blue, you couldn't change them to green by simply flicking a switch.
The switch won't ever really change colors just make them dimmer and in doing so appear to have changed, but because the numbers are already in blue they won't change to a complete green. my Bros got a set of indiglow guages(not reverse indiglow, the full guage indiglow) with the same switch and his comes a little closer to the blue to green switch but it again only makes the lights dimmer, which appears to make it green but its dim nowhere near as bright, or really green for that matter.
